November 12th, 2011

DE & Stefan01

3.09 - 'Homecoming' (The Vampire Diaries)

Finally got this written. :) Being the last episode of the year, I wanted to make sure I covered all that I thought about the episode and I knew that rushing to do it Thursday evening when I was dog-tired would not accomplish that, so I let it percolate in my brain a bit and rewatched the episode earlier tonight, and here I go. (This? Is very long.)

